CAS Number183875-28-7
Product NameGal[2Ac,346Bn]-beta-SPh
IUPAC Name[(2S,3R,4S,5S,6R)-4,5-bis(phenylmethoxy)-6-(phenylmethoxymethyl)-2-phenylsulfanyloxan-3-yl] acetate
Molecular FormulaC35H36O6S
Molecular Weight584.72 g/mol
InChIInChI=1S/C35H36O6S/c1-26(36)40-34-33(39-24-29-18-10-4-11-19-29)32(38-23-28-16-8-3-9-17-28)31(25-37-22-27-14-6-2-7-15-27)41-35(34)42-30-20-12-5-13-21-30/h2-21,31-35H,22-25H2,1H3/t31-,32+,33+,34-,35+/m1/s1
InChI KeyIKFDEPUTIUTSLC-NVCPMKERSA-N
SMILESCC(=O)OC1C(C(C(OC1SC2=CC=CC=C2)COCC3=CC=CC=C3)OCC4=CC=CC=C4)OCC5=CC=CC=C5
Canonical SMILESCC(=O)OC1C(C(C(OC1SC2=CC=CC=C2)COCC3=CC=CC=C3)OCC4=CC=CC=C4)OCC5=CC=CC=C5
Isomeric SMILESCC(=O)O[C@@H]1[C@H]([C@H]([C@H](O[C@H]1SC2=CC=CC=C2)COCC3=CC=CC=C3)OCC4=CC=CC=C4)OCC5=CC=CC=C5
